Mesothelioma Lawyers

Mesothelioma lawyers can assist victims and their families know the compensation options available. They will determine eligibility by evaluating the evidence as well as the statute of limitation in each state, and the nature of the claim.

If a mesothelioma cancer case is successful, patients will be awarded compensation for medical bills and other expenses. It also sends a message that asbestos companies that fail to take their responsibility will be held accountable for their negligence.

Compensation for Expenses

Many mesothelioma patients and their families are entitled to compensation to pay for expenses associated with treatment. This could include travel, living costs funeral expenses, and many more. A mesothelioma attorney can determine the best strategy to seek compensation for these losses.

Many patients have been forced to put their lives on hold during mesothelioma treatment. These interruptions can cause stress and disruption to family lives. Many families have suffered financially as a result. Settlements for mesothelioma can assist in tackling these issues. The money can be used to help with other financial obligations, such as mortgage or car payments.

A mesothelioma lawyer may file a lawsuit on behalf of the patient and their family. This can be a quicker and more effective option than trying to get compensation on your own. Every case is unique and certain states have laws that limit the time you can bring a lawsuit.

A lawsuit can also require a series court process known as discovery. In this process the parties can each seek documents and other information. This can include depositions in person or in writing. A mesothelioma attorneys lawyer can collect the information, analyze and evaluate this evidence in order to make a convincing argument for compensation.

Settlements for mesothelioma may be life-changing, covering a range of costs. Settlements can also offer a sense of security for patients or their family moves forward with their mesothelioma care.

In the 1990s class-action lawsuits were commonplace, but they are not as common in the present. Instead, it's more common to pursue a personal injury or wrongful death lawsuit or to file for mesothelioma compensation through an asbestos trust fund for bankruptcy.

Asbestos victims who been in the military might be eligible for other forms of mesothelioma compensation. Veterans' pensions and disability benefits can cover a wide range of medical and financial expenses. Trust funds for asbestos are established by companies that previously manufactured asbestos-containing products. These companies are now insolvent but trusts have funds to distribute to victims.

Medical Bills

A diagnosis of mesothelioma is an experience that can change the lives of patients and their families. While the main goal of a patient ought to be to receive treatment that can prolong their life however, they must also deal with financial burdens such as co-pays for insurance, travel expenses and income loss.

Compensation awarded by mesothelioma lawsuits can assist asbestos-exposed victims to pay for these expenses. Settlements from lawsuits can help families maintain financial stability following the death of a loved one.

An experienced mesothelioma attorney can help patients find ways to pay for the cost of treatment. Lawyers can also aid in the process of submitting a mesothelioma lawsuit to ensure that patients receive the maximum compensation possible.

Mesothelioma victims could be eligible to receive compensation from multiple sources, including asbestos trust funds and veterans benefits. These resources are accessible to those who have been diagnosed with asbestos-related diseases like mesothelioma or to asbestos at work.

The first step to access these resources is to determine which mesothelioma therapies are covered by the patient's health insurance. Each health plan has its own stipulations regarding deductibles, out-of pocket limits as well as in-network providers. A mesothelioma attorney can help clients understand their coverage and track the costs. They can also assist with any billing mistakes that may occur.

People who are not insured or underinsured might be eligible for financial aid through mesothelioma lawsuits as well as state programs. For instance, certain states have grants programs for cancer patients who cannot afford health care.

Lost Income

In certain instances it is possible to offer compensation to a patient in exchange for expenses like lost wages. This compensation can help compensate for the loss of income due to mesothelioma treatments, travel costs and other expenses. Compensation from lawsuits and trust funds is usually tax-free, however any interest earned on the settlements or verdicts may be tax-deductible.

Mesothelioma lawyers can help clients be aware of the impact mesothelioma plays on their financial wellbeing and how compensation can assist in addressing it. Attorneys can explain how the amount of compensation will be dependent on the goals of the individual and the type of case.

A mesothelioma attorney can determine the eligibility of a client based on their medical history and exposure to asbestos. They can help their clients to file a lawsuit against asbestos-related companies that are responsible that could result in financial compensation. A lawyer can handle every legal issue so that a victim and their family can focus on their recovery.

The most popular mesothelioma lawsuits fall into two categories: personal injury claims and wrongful death claims. A mesothelioma case may be filed by family members who survived a deceased loved one, provided that the estate hasn't already received compensation from a different source.

The heirs of a person who died due to mesothelioma after being exposed to asbestos file wrongful death lawsuits. These lawsuits aim to hold asbestos companies accountable for their negligence that caused the victim's illness.

Asbestos-victims can also receive compensation through the government's programs and private insurance policies. This includes veterans' disability benefits. These benefits can be used to pay for mesothelioma treatments, home health care and more.

In order to help their clients get compensation, asbestos attorneys with years of experience can aid in a mesothelioma lawsuit. Asbestos attorneys can look over medical records, speak with witnesses and prepare the required documents for a lawsuit involving mesothelioma. They can also negotiate on behalf of clients with defendants in order to obtain the most favorable settlement amount. A mesothelioma attorney may decide to take the case to court, and a juror is able to make a final decision. In a lot of cases mesothelioma lawyers can get their client compensation within a year of launching their legal proceedings.

Suffering and Pain

Mesothelioma lawyers can aid you obtain compensation for your emotional and physical suffering. Pain and suffering is the term used for the discomfort, inconvenience and anxiety as well as the emotional stress that a victim endures as a result of their injury. Physical pain and suffering is related to how the injury impacts the life of the victim. For example, if mesothelioma symptoms cause them to have difficulty walking or driving for a longer period of time. Mental discomfort and suffering could include depression, anger and loss of appetite and insomnia.

Mesothelioma is a rare but fatal cancer, affects the tissues covering the organs and body structures. It is most often found in the Pleura (tissue that surrounds the lung) but it can also occur in the tissue surrounding the stomach, heart and testicles.
